Reference: New Report/Data Released: “Measuring the Electronic Economy” in U.S.

June 8, 2016 by Gary Price

“E-Stats 2014: Measuring the Electronic Economy” was released today by the U.S. Census.

This edition of E-Stats provides estimates of e-commerce activity in key sectors of the U.S. economy for 2014 revises previously released estimates for 2013 and earlier, and places these estimates in historical context.
